Transaction 98fc5787012c0494ca3651994543e61c90e1491b44d77755c9110b65c9936949

2 Input
2 Outputs
  • 98fc5787012c0494ca3651994543e61c90e1491b44d77755c9110b65c9936949:0
  • value  347589
    address  1D9dKmM6YHK6YT3taJ5FRw965q6NjFuVLy
  • 98fc5787012c0494ca3651994543e61c90e1491b44d77755c9110b65c9936949:1
  • value  1497755
    address  3FcW9yNL6YrLA4UDheYBaVDW9wiQG7XxYn